rk3399 android8.1イーサネットとwifiの共存
1427 ワード
1.frameworks/base/core/java/android/net/NetworkFactoryの変更java
evalRequestメソッドコメント2行
2.frameworks/opt/net/ethernet/java/com/android/server/ethernet/Ethernet NetworkFactoryの変更JAvaファイル
NETWORK_の変更SCORE=30優先度を下げる
··················································································································
イーサネットとwifiの接続に成功
evalRequestメソッドコメント2行
private void evalRequest(NetworkRequestInfo n) {
if (VDBG) log("evalRequest");
if (n.requested == false && n.score < mScore &&
n.request.networkCapabilities.satisfiedByNetworkCapabilities(
mCapabilityFilter) && acceptRequest(n.request, n.score)) {
if (VDBG) log(" needNetworkFor");
needNetworkFor(n.request, n.score);
n.requested = true;
Log.d(TAG, "needNetworkFor");
} else if (n.requested == true &&
(n.score > mScore || n.request.networkCapabilities.satisfiedByNetworkCapabilities(
mCapabilityFilter) == false || acceptRequest(n.request, n.score) == false)) {
if (VDBG) log(" releaseNetworkFor");
Log.d(TAG, "releaseNetworkFor");
//releaseNetworkFor(n.request);//
//n.requested = false;//
} else {
if (VDBG) log(" done");
}
}
2.frameworks/opt/net/ethernet/java/com/android/server/ethernet/Ethernet NetworkFactoryの変更JAvaファイル
NETWORK_の変更SCORE=30優先度を下げる
··················································································································
イーサネットとwifiの接続に成功